Parkstone station provides several important facilities for travelers. While the ticket office operates from 06:35 to 10:00 on weekdays, you can always use the ticket machines available on-site for both purchasing and collecting tickets. These machines accommodate the needs of those with disabilities by offering options for Disabled Persons Railcard discounts.
Though staff help is not available in person at Parkstone, passengers can access assistance via telephone. For those requiring special arrangements, South Western Railway offers a helpline. Step-free access is partially available at the station, with direct access to platform 1 heading towards London. For access to platform 2, please note that it is only reachable via a footbridge with steps.
Getting to and from Parkstone train station is straightforward with available local options. Rail replacement services head to Bournemouth and Poole with stops conveniently located on Station Road near The Avocet pub. Bus services further extend the reach for travelers, though detailed onward journey planning is advisable online.
However, if you are craving a quick snack or need some cash, you will need to venture outside the station as it lacks refreshments, ATMs, and retail outlets. While cycling enthusiasts will find cycle racks, there is no sheltered storage or bicycle hire service at the station.

Honiton station is equipped with essential facilities for seamless travel. Tickets can be purchased at the ticket office during the week from 06:05 to 17:30, on Saturdays from 07:00 to 17:30, and on Sundays between 09:30 and 13:50. For added convenience, ticket machines are available and support Disabled Persons Railcard discounts, ensuring access for all. Despite the absence of a smartcard issuance service, validators are in place for those who own a smartcard.
Comfort at the station is catered for via seating areas and waiting rooms, and while toilets are only accessible during ticket office hours, they are conveniently located at Platform 1 with facilities for those requiring the National Key Scheme. Travellers should bear in mind that facilities such as refreshments and shopping are unavailable at this station, so plan accordingly.
Step-free access is partially available making the station more accessible. You can access both platforms separately; however, interchange entails a footbridge with stairs or a step-free walk around the rail bridge, about 800 meters. For enhanced accessibility, there are spaces for Blue Badge holders, and a complimentary parking option is available through a simple registration process. Assistance for boarding and alighting trains can be arranged up to two hours before travel, providing thoughtful accommodations for all passengers.
